Norwegian Cruise Line (NCL) Sailing Two Ships From New York

Norwegian Cruise Line (NCL) is bringing more cruises to the Northeast by moving the Norwegian Jewel to New York to join the Norwegian Gem, thus giving cruisers the ability to save considerable airfare costs while cruising to the Caribbean. Silversea Cruises Announces Inaugural Voyages for Silver Spirit

Silversea recently released information about the inaugural cruise of its newest ship, Silver Spirit, which will take place on January 21, 2010. Travel Channel Calls Norwegian Pearl Alaska A Great Cruise

Norwegian Cruise Line (NCL) has been labeled a great cruise to Alaska by the Travel Channel. As a result, the cruise line will set sail in the Travel Channel’s one-hour special entitled Great Cruises: Norwegian Pearl, hosted by Brook Lee, Miss Universe 1998.
